Landmark on the Sound
Des Moines, Washington
A historic Masonic building overlooking the Puget Sound.

This historic landmark was built by Freemasons in 1926. It was originally designed to be an upscale retirement home for Freemasons across Wahington. The building was constructed on a ridge offering magnificent views of the Puget Sound, and has been used as an event center over the decades. It’s truly an impressive feat of architecture and is said to be haunted by a ghost named George.
Know Before You Go
The property is closed to the public. The building was sold in August 2019 and all driveways are now fenced off. Please be respectful of this historic landmark and property.
